1/*
2 * cpufreq driver for the SuperH processors.
3 *
4 * Copyright (C) 2002 - 2012 Paul Mundt
5 * Copyright (C) 2002 M. R. Brown
6 *
7 * Clock framework bits from arch/avr32/mach-at32ap/cpufreq.c
8 *
9 *   Copyright (C) 2004-2007 Atmel Corporation
10 *
11 * This file is subject to the terms and conditions of the GNU General Public
12 * License.  See the file "COPYING" in the main directory of this archive
13 * for more details.
14 */
15#define pr_fmt(fmt) "cpufreq: " fmt
16
17#include <linux/types.h>
18#include <linux/cpufreq.h>
19#include <linux/kernel.h>
20#include <linux/module.h>
21#include <linux/init.h>
22#include <linux/err.h>
23#include <linux/cpumask.h>
24#include <linux/cpu.h>
25#include <linux/smp.h>
26#include <linux/sched.h>	/* set_cpus_allowed() */
27#include <linux/clk.h>
28#include <linux/percpu.h>
29#include <linux/sh_clk.h>
30
31static DEFINE_PER_CPU(struct clk, sh_cpuclk);
32
33struct cpufreq_target {
34	struct cpufreq_policy	*policy;
35	unsigned int		freq;
36};
37
38static unsigned int sh_cpufreq_get(unsigned int cpu)
39{
40	return (clk_get_rate(&per_cpu(sh_cpuclk, cpu)) + 500) / 1000;
41}
42
43static long __sh_cpufreq_target(void *arg)
44{
45	struct cpufreq_target *target = arg;
46	struct cpufreq_policy *policy = target->policy;
47	int cpu = policy->cpu;
48	struct clk *cpuclk = &per_cpu(sh_cpuclk, cpu);
49	struct cpufreq_freqs freqs;
50	struct device *dev;
51	long freq;
52
53	if (smp_processor_id() != cpu)
54		return -ENODEV;
55
56	dev = get_cpu_device(cpu);
57
58	/* Convert target_freq from kHz to Hz */
59	freq = clk_round_rate(cpuclk, target->freq * 1000);
60
61	if (freq < (policy->min * 1000) || freq > (policy->max * 1000))
62		return -EINVAL;
63
64	dev_dbg(dev, "requested frequency %u Hz\n", target->freq * 1000);
65
66	freqs.old	= sh_cpufreq_get(cpu);
67	freqs.new	= (freq + 500) / 1000;
68	freqs.flags	= 0;
69
70	cpufreq_freq_transition_begin(target->policy, &freqs);
71	clk_set_rate(cpuclk, freq);
72	cpufreq_freq_transition_end(target->policy, &freqs, 0);
73
74	dev_dbg(dev, "set frequency %lu Hz\n", freq);
75	return 0;
76}
77
78/*
79 * Here we notify other drivers of the proposed change and the final change.
80 */
81static int sh_cpufreq_target(struct cpufreq_policy *policy,
82			     unsigned int target_freq,
83			     unsigned int relation)
84{
85	struct cpufreq_target data = { .policy = policy, .freq = target_freq };
86
87	return work_on_cpu(policy->cpu, __sh_cpufreq_target, &data);
88}
89
90static int sh_cpufreq_verify(struct cpufreq_policy_data *policy)
91{
92	struct clk *cpuclk = &per_cpu(sh_cpuclk, policy->cpu);
93	struct cpufreq_frequency_table *freq_table;
94
95	freq_table = cpuclk->nr_freqs ? cpuclk->freq_table : NULL;
96	if (freq_table)
97		return cpufreq_frequency_table_verify(policy, freq_table);
98
99	cpufreq_verify_within_cpu_limits(policy);
100
101	policy->min = (clk_round_rate(cpuclk, 1) + 500) / 1000;
102	policy->max = (clk_round_rate(cpuclk, ~0UL) + 500) / 1000;
103
104	cpufreq_verify_within_cpu_limits(policy);
105	return 0;
106}
107
108static int sh_cpufreq_cpu_init(struct cpufreq_policy *policy)
109{
110	unsigned int cpu = policy->cpu;
111	struct clk *cpuclk = &per_cpu(sh_cpuclk, cpu);
112	struct cpufreq_frequency_table *freq_table;
113	struct device *dev;
114
115	dev = get_cpu_device(cpu);
116
117	cpuclk = clk_get(dev, "cpu_clk");
118	if (IS_ERR(cpuclk)) {
119		dev_err(dev, "couldn't get CPU clk\n");
120		return PTR_ERR(cpuclk);
121	}
122
123	freq_table = cpuclk->nr_freqs ? cpuclk->freq_table : NULL;
124	if (freq_table) {
125		policy->freq_table = freq_table;
126	} else {
127		dev_notice(dev, "no frequency table found, falling back "
128			   "to rate rounding.\n");
129
130		policy->min = policy->cpuinfo.min_freq =
131			(clk_round_rate(cpuclk, 1) + 500) / 1000;
132		policy->max = policy->cpuinfo.max_freq =
133			(clk_round_rate(cpuclk, ~0UL) + 500) / 1000;
134	}
135
136	return 0;
137}
138
139static int sh_cpufreq_cpu_exit(struct cpufreq_policy *policy)
140{
141	unsigned int cpu = policy->cpu;
142	struct clk *cpuclk = &per_cpu(sh_cpuclk, cpu);
143
144	clk_put(cpuclk);
145
146	return 0;
147}
148
149static void sh_cpufreq_cpu_ready(struct cpufreq_policy *policy)
150{
151	struct device *dev = get_cpu_device(policy->cpu);
152
153	dev_info(dev, "CPU Frequencies - Minimum %u.%03u MHz, "
154	       "Maximum %u.%03u MHz.\n",
155	       policy->min / 1000, policy->min % 1000,
156	       policy->max / 1000, policy->max % 1000);
157}
158
159static struct cpufreq_driver sh_cpufreq_driver = {
160	.name		= "sh",
161	.flags		= CPUFREQ_NO_AUTO_DYNAMIC_SWITCHING,
162	.get		= sh_cpufreq_get,
163	.target		= sh_cpufreq_target,
164	.verify		= sh_cpufreq_verify,
165	.init		= sh_cpufreq_cpu_init,
166	.exit		= sh_cpufreq_cpu_exit,
167	.ready		= sh_cpufreq_cpu_ready,
168	.attr		= cpufreq_generic_attr,
169};
170
171static int __init sh_cpufreq_module_init(void)
172{
173	pr_notice("SuperH CPU frequency driver.\n");
174	return cpufreq_register_driver(&sh_cpufreq_driver);
175}
176
177static void __exit sh_cpufreq_module_exit(void)
178{
179	cpufreq_unregister_driver(&sh_cpufreq_driver);
180}
181
182module_init(sh_cpufreq_module_init);
183module_exit(sh_cpufreq_module_exit);
184
185MODULE_AUTHOR("Paul Mundt <lethal@linux-sh.org>");
186MODULE_DESCRIPTION("cpufreq driver for SuperH");
187M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
